Transaction cdb59ae388738af4ffcdeeb527d146dc73abdf4e20bd9759336f05ed67f3e2ea
1 Input
1 Output
-
cdb59ae388738af4ffcdeeb527d146dc73abdf4e20bd9759336f05ed67f3e2ea:0
- value
- 630415833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3739fde7aa2998a15cf1df2994d9ea04ad46095e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1631dtn3TYeWh8yUVHq2tFT9ASso61f3vh